您現在所在位置: 主頁(yè) > 產(chǎn)品中心
實(shí)例詳解Oracle數據表導入導出
更新時(shí)間:2026-05-05 00:03:47
Oracle數據表(??-)?導入導出是實(shí)例數據數據庫管理中常見(jiàn)的操作,下面將詳細介??紹如何使用Oracle的詳解數據泵工具進(jìn)行數據表的導入(′?_?`)和導出。
(圖片來(lái)源網(wǎng)絡(luò ),表導侵刪)數據表導出
1、入導打開(kāi)命令行窗口,實(shí)例數據進(jìn)入Oracle安裝目錄下的詳解bin目錄。
2、表導執行以下命令創(chuàng )建導出文件:
“`
ex??pdp username/passw??ord@db_name directory=dir_name dumpfile=dump_file_(′;ω;`)name.dmp logfile=log_file_name.log
“`
userna??me和password是入導你的Oracle用戶(hù)名和密碼,db_name是實(shí)例ヽ(′ー`)ノ數據你要導出數據的數據庫名稱(chēng),dir_name是詳解你要使用(yong)的目錄對象名稱(chēng),dum??p_file_name.dmp是表導導出文件的名稱(chēng),log_file_name.log是入導日志文件的名稱(chēng)。
3、實(shí)例??數據執行命令后,詳解Oracle會(huì )將指定數據庫的表導數據表導出到指定的文件中。
數據表導入
1、打開(kāi)命令行窗口,進(jìn)入Oracle安裝目錄下的bin目錄。
“`
impdp username/password@db_name di(?⊿?)rectory=dir_name dumpfile=dump_file_name.dmp remap_schema=old_schema:new_schema remap_tablespace=old_tablespace:new_table??space logfile=log_file_name.l(╯‵□′)╯og
“`
username和password是你的Oracle用戶(hù)名和密碼,db_name是你要導入數據的數據庫名稱(chēng),dir_name是你要使用的目錄對象名稱(chēng),dump_file_name.dmp是導出文件的名稱(chēng),remap_schema是將舊的schema名稱(chēng)映射為新的schema名稱(chēng),remap_tablespace是將舊的tab??l(′▽?zhuān)?espace名(′?_?`)稱(chēng)映射為新的tablespace名稱(chēng),log_fil(//ω//)e_name.log是日志文件的??名稱(chēng)??。
3、執行命令后,Oracle會(huì )將指定文件中的數據表導入到指定的數據庫中(zhong),并??根據參數進(jìn)行模式和表空間的重映射。
單元表格
在數據表導入導出過(guò)程中,可以使用單元表格來(lái)指定要導入或導出的數據表,單元表格是(shi)一個(gè)(′ω`)文本文件,其中列出了要導入或導出的數據表的名稱(chēng)。
“`
expdp username/password@db_name directory=dir_name dumpfile=dump_file_name.dmp logfile=log_file_name.(′▽?zhuān)?log tabl??es=unit_table.txt
“??`
unit_table.txt是包含??要導出數據表名稱(chēng)的單元表(biao)格文件。
2、導入數據表時(shí),可以在單元表格中列出要導入的數據表的名稱(chēng),然后使用以下命令進(jìn)行導入:
“`
impdp username/passwor??d@db_nam(╯‵□′)╯e directory=dir_name dumpfile=dump_file??_name.dmp remap_schema=old_schema:new_schema remap_tablespace=old_tablespace:new_t??(′▽?zhuān)?)ablespace logfile=log_file_name.log tables=unit_taヽ(′ー`)ノble.txt
unit_??tab(′ω`)le.txt是包含要導入數據表名稱(chēng)的單元表格文件。

